It is not a very original site layout, but i will give you some praise if you are new to this.
I have some comments tough.

The first page isn't really impressive and is sometimes totally unnecessary.

On the index page, why do you have all the flashy "animations" for? You really don't need them. The one around the "latest updates" is just ugly.

The navigation bar... The "meeting minutes" is a bit messy. Try another look for the navigation bar.

Also, try to have the "updates" a bit below the main text instead of to the right.
But it's your choice.

Good luck in the future.
